Output 66522be63f415050d21f8f696c8d87e2ec4ab25d85f7cbcd66ccbffc8663556f:7

value
1362163
script pubkey
OP_0 OP_PUSHBYTES_20 7de52dc0d6a0d0b6c6b44c8f000fff4445012fd7
address
bc1q0hjjmsxk5rgtd345fj8sqrllg3zszt7hyt4yup
transaction
66522be63f415050d21f8f696c8d87e2ec4ab25d85f7cbcd66ccbffc8663556f
spent
true